I have a 65 Belvedere that had a poly 318 in it. I pulled the motor out for a 440 which is in it now. Just for kicks I stuck the 341 in it to see if it would fit. I already had a tranny adapter from Hot Heads to stick a 727 on the back of the 341 so I put it on. The car still had the original 904 in it. 4 of the tranny bolts already line up. The adapter is nessessary to line up the dowel pins. The adapter is 7/8" thick and put the motor mounts in the right location since the hemi is about 7/8" shorter than the 318. I used the motor mounts from the old 318 onto the 341 and they lined up perfectly. Your biggest headache may be getting your exhaust pipes around the steering box. The 341 is now in a my 67 Valaint. We had to raise the motor to clear the steering box. This included cutting out the tranny tunnel and patching it back in place. We moved the motor up about 1".
